海角禁区 receives $1 million from legislature to plan for new on campus sports arena
by Kathleen McCoy |
The Alaska Legislature appropriated $1 million to begin planning for a new on-campus
sports complex at the 海角禁区.海角禁区 Chancellor Fran Ulmer has
created a planning team to develop a comprehensive plan for determining location,
design, funding, construction, operation, traffic and parking, and other assorted
elements associated with a multi-use facility. Bill Spindle, who was recently named
interim vice chancellor for administrative services at 海角禁区, heads the planning team.
The planning process is expected to take up to a year to complete.
"I want to thank the Legislature for providing the money to begin the planning process
for a much-needed sports complex on campus," said Chancellor Ulmer. "We will involve
the 海角禁区 family, our neighbors and the Anchorage community in this planning process.
Construction of a sports complex to meet both the needs of our students and the needs
of the Municipality is an important step in strengthening community partnerships and
developing the Anchorage campus."
Governor Palin has until July 1 to make final decisions about the budget.
Preliminary discussions within the 海角禁区 athletic community have occurred over the past
several years, the result of which are several preliminary sports complex and arena
concepts. Artists renderings, available online at goseawolves.com, show some of the
designs the planning committee will consider.
